Understanding Quantum Mechanics

Quantum mechanics is the branch of physics that deals with the behavior of subatomic particles. At this tiny scale, the classical laws of physics break down, giving rise to a world where particles can exist in multiple states simultaneously and exhibit strange phenomena such as entanglement and superposition.

One of the key principles of quantum mechanics is Heisenberg's Uncertainty Principle, which states that the more precisely the position of a particle is known, the less precisely its momentum can be determined, and vice versa. This fundamental uncertainty at the quantum level has profound implications for our understanding of the nature of reality.

The Concept of Time Travel

Time travel is a concept that has captured the imagination of scientists and writers alike. While the idea of traveling to the past or future remains theoretical, some theories in physics, such as wormholes and time dilation, suggest that time travel may be possible under certain conditions.

Challenges and Ethical Considerations

While the idea of time travel may seem exciting, it also raises significant challenges and ethical considerations. The potential for paradoxes, altering the course of history, and the impact on causality are just some of the complex issues that would need to be addressed if time travel were ever to become a reality.
